What Is a Casino Crypto Coin?
A casino crypto coin is a dedicated cryptocurrency or token built (or adjusted) for use within betting platforms. While Bitcoin and Ethereum can be used at many online gambling establishments, these general‑purpose blockchains were not developed with gambling‑specific needs in mind. Casino crypto coins, on the other hand, typically concentrate on:
- Fast settlements-- block times of a few seconds to a number of minutes, decreasing the await deposit and withdrawal confirmations. Low deal fees-- particularly crucial for high‑frequency wagering where each wager might otherwise sustain substantial network expenses. Enhanced privacy-- optional anonymity features that assist safeguard player identities. Built‑in governance-- token‑based voting or benefit systems that let operators or neighborhood members affect platform rules.
Some projects likewise embed provably fair algorithms straight into the clever contract layer, making sure that game results can be validated publicly without relying on the operator.
How Casino Crypto Coins Work
Many casino crypto coins are provided on existing blockchain networks using basic token procedures-- most commonly ERC‑20 on Ethereum, however likewise BEP‑20 on Binance Smart Chain, or proprietary chains such as the CasinoCoin blockchain. The basic workflow looks like this:
Wallet Creation-- Players generate a custodial or non‑custodial wallet that supports the specific token (e.g., MetaMask for ERC‑20 tokens, a dedicated CasinoCoin wallet). Financing-- The gamer deposits the coin (or transforms another cryptocurrency) into the casino's wallet address. The transaction is tape-recorded on the blockchain, and the casino's internal ledger credits the player's account in real time. Betting & & Gameplay-- Wagers are put by moving tokens from the player's account to a game agreement address . Smart contracts might handle random number generation (RNG)and payment estimations automatically. Settling Wins-- When a round ends, the wise contract transfers the appropriate token amount back to the player's wallet. Due to the fact that the agreement carries out on‑chain, the result is transparent and auditable. Withdrawal-- Players can request a withdrawal to any external address.
